This log entry contains a basic instruction on how to operate the Julabo liquid flow chiller. There are 5 buttons (left to right): Up/Down, Enter, 1/0. To toggle power to the device, use 1/0 (on/off). NB: This only turns the electronics on, and does not initiate circulation / cooling. When switched on, it will display sequentially some basic information sequentially. One may generally ignore these, and wait until it displays the current temperature. To adjust or check the set point, tap either of Up/Down. To change the set point, press and hold either up or down. Release the button when the desired set point is reached, and tap up/down to do the fine tuning. Once the desired set point is entered, the display will return to the current temperature reading. To turn on circulation / chilling, press and hold Enter (the down/left facing arrow). One needs to hold this button several seconds. It is obvious when it begins to operate, as it will make more sounds, and additionally the Snowflake LED indicator should turn on (unless the current temperature is lower than the set point, it may simply flash briefly). The set point can be adjusted while the circulation / chilling is on, as above. To turn the circulation / chilling off, hold down Enter again for several seconds. Best to raise the set point to ~20 degrees and wait for it to reach the value, before turning off circulation, and finally the device (0 button).
